Assigned responsibility for the direction and management of a Unit in the Legal Division that:
Provides legal advice and assistance to a number of Divisions and Units of the Department including in respect of international security policy, disarmament and non-proliferation, consular matters, diplomatic relations, immunities and privileges, law of the sea (marine biodiversity), UN human rights, Council of Europe and OSCE
Acts as agent of the Government in proceedings before the European Court of Human Rights, and provides a similar service in relation to complaints brought before the European Committee on Social Rights and UN Treaty Monitoring Bodies;
Represents Ireland at meetings in the UN, the Council of Europe, the EU and other international organisations and legal fora.
